Chapman was recalled from Triple-A Nashville on Thursday, Jane Lee of MLB.com reports.
EDGE Analysis
As anticipated, the Athletics will call up one of their top prospects to provide a jolt to their offense. Chapman has a .333 ISO with the Sounds this season, although he also struck out 31 percent of the time. With Trevor Plouffe being designated for assignment to make room on the 40-man roster for him, it seems like Chapman will get a full audition to be Oakland's primary third baseman.

Chapman is expected to be recalled from Triple-A Nashville ahead of Thursday's game against the Yankees, Susan Slusser of the San Francisco Chronicle reports.
EDGE Analysis
Chapman is set to join the Athletics now that he can no longer gain super-two arbitration status. The 24-year-old is slashing .259/.350/.592 with 16 homers and 30 RBI through 48 games (203 plate appearances) for Nashville this season. With Trevor Plouffe struggling at the dish (.215), Chapman could be in line for playing time at the hot corner as long as Ryon Healy is situated as the designated hitter.

Chapman, who's slashing .238/.336/.554 over 28 games with Triple-A Nashville but is also a superior defensive third baseman, could be called up later this season if Trevor Plouffe is eventually traded to a contender, Susan Slusser of the San Francisco Chronicle reports. "He's a Gold Glove defender," an AL scout said. "He has that Nolan Arenado-Manny Machado skill set."
EDGE Analysis
The 24-year-old is clearly still finding his way at the plate, so the Athletics would ideally like for him to continue his development with the Sounds for the duration of 2017. Chapman has smacked nine home runs and 16 RBI over 28 games, but he's also sporting an unsightly 31.1 percent strikeout rate over 119 plate appearances. However, despite his need for further seasoning, he would be a likely call-up this summer if Plouffe is dealt to a contender.

Chapman (wrist) was placed on the 7-day disabled list Sunday, MiLB.com reports.
EDGE Analysis
The power-hitting third baseman hurt his left wrist while checking his swing during a game with Triple-A Nashville on Friday, and it was quickly determined that he'd need some extended time off to recover from the injury. Unless Chapman's wrist issue proves to be more of a multi-month setback than a multi-week one, his development shouldn't be too stunted.

Chapman left Friday's game for Triple-A Nashville with a wrist injury that occurred on a check swing, the San Francisco Chronicle's Susan Slusser reports.
EDGE Analysis
He missed much of the 2015 season with a wrist injury, and is expected to be re-evaluated Saturday. A's director of player development Keith Lieppman described the injury as a "tweaked" wrist, but it's possible he injured his hamate bone, which could result in his power being sapped somewhat this season. Chapman's swing-and-miss issues are well known, and he had six strikeouts in seven at-bats through two games prior to the injury.

Chapman was reassigned to Triple-A Sacramento, John Hickey of the Bay Area News Group reports.
EDGE Analysis
Chapman hit .255 with an OPS of .874 over 26 Cactus League games this spring. He managed to slug three home runs along with two triples and a double, but also struck out 16 times over 58 plate appearances. He'll return to Sacramento, where he played just 18 games in 2016, to continue developing his bat.

Chapman went 2-for-2 with an RBI single, bases-loaded triple and one run in Tuesday's 21-13 Cactus League win over the Diamondbacks.
EDGE Analysis
The promising prospect had entered Tuesday's contest with just one hit in 12 at-bats, so his explosion was a particularly welcome sight. Chapman's sixth-inning bases-clearing three-bagger was his second extra-base hit of spring, and the overall effort could be a sign that the 23-year-old is starting to hit his stride after blasting a total of 52 home runs over his last two minor league campaigns. However, consistent contact continues to be one of his principal problem areas, as he's fanned five times in just 14 total at-bats across his first six spring games.
